MTK-3301 GPS Receiver Series
Model: FV-M7 GPS Receiver
USER’S GUIDE
The objective of The FV-M7 User’s Guide is to help users to understand the
properties of FV-M7 thoroughly and, therefore, obtain the maximum performance
from the module easily. This document describes and provides the useful
information the FV-M7 module, which includes the functions of pins on the module,
configuration setting and utility. It will help users to understand the capability of the
module and, therefore, successfully integrate the FV-M7 into usersGPS systems.
Each chapter is one of the pieces for the module and carries its own purpose.
